This is Maya (you can find me on Linkedin, Removing empty rows or columns from tables is a very common challenge of data-cleaning. Your question is too generic to give you an useful answer. power query remove empty columns - Microsoft Community Hub This error commonly occurs when the data source is inaccessible by the user, the user doesn't have the correct credentials to access the data source, or the source has been moved to a different place. The largest, in-person gathering of Microsoft engineers and community in the world is happening April 30-May 5. Video_017 How to Remove Null Columns with Power Query? Find out more about the April 2023 update. A new shortcut menu appears, where you can select the Remove columns command. If total energies differ across different software, how do I decide which software to use? SelectNumber Filters, and then select anequality type name of Equals, Does Not Equal, Greater Than, Greater Than or Equal To, Less Than, Less Than Or Equal To, or Between. To open a query, locate one previouslyloaded from the Power Query Editor, select a cell in the data, and then select Query > Edit. In the formula bar example thatfollows, the function Table.SelectRowsreturns a query filtered by State and Year. Example: You have a query from a text file where one of the column names was Column. This option will bring the other levels as other row headers (or let's say additional columns) in the Matrix. Are there any canonical examples of the Prime Directive being broken that aren't shown on screen? today = Date.From( DateTime.FixedLocalNow()), Close the advanced editor and use the user interface to add a . Making statements based on opinion; back them up with references or personal experience. An error occurs because the concatenation operation only supports text columns and not numeric ones. Commonly triggered when changing the data type of a column in a table. From the drop-down menu, select Replace errors. This situation wont occur if you explicitly remove a column. Short story about swapping bodies as a job; the person who hires the main character misuses his body. Open the Power BI report that contains a table with empty columns and rows. --------------------------------- My gear https://a.co/69HEjRu Power BI books MUST READ! SelectDate/Time Filters, and then select anequality type name of Equals, Before, After, Between, In the Next, In the Previous, Is Earliest, Is Latest, Is Not Earliest, Is Not Latest, and Custom Filter.TipYou may find it easier to use the predefined filters by selecting Year, Quarter, Month, Week, Day, Hour, Minute, and Second. If you enter 1, one row is removed at a time. If you enter 2, the first row is kept but the second row is removed. In thisexample, odd rows are removed and even rows are kept. If you're in the edit queries screen, you click on the arrow and in the drop-down menu you should be able to click sort ascending or descending. Possible solutions: Remove the column that contains the error, or set a non-Any data type for such a column. Share The trick is to use the Transpose transformation, which will transpose the table so columns and rows will be switched (Any cell that is originally in row X and column Y will now be in a row Y and column X). After selecting Remove columns, you'll create a table that only contains the Date, Product, SalesPerson, and Units columns. For more information about how to diagnose this issue, go to Data privacy firewall. Thanks for being a part of this channel and all your support! If automatically that could be function like (Source as table) as table => let RemoveEmptyColumns = Table.SelectColumns ( Source, List.Select ( Table.ColumnNames (Source), each List.NonNullCount (Table.Column (Source,_)) <> 0 ) ) in RemoveEmptyColumns 0 Likes Reply DhaniCole replied to juan jimenez Apr 24 2020 02:39 PM @juan jimenez Example 1 Remove the "null" values from the list {1, 2, 3, null, 4, 5, null, 6}. Removing Null Values : r/PowerBI - Reddit In this query, you have a Sales column that has one cell with an error caused by a conversion error. To clear this filter, delete the corresponding step under Applied Steps in the Query Settings. If your query has columns you don't need, you can remove them. It's a "I can't see the wood for the trees problem". Automatically remove empty columns and rows from a table in - DataChant If you want to remove one or more column filters for a fresh start, for each column select the down arrow next to the column, and then select Clear filter. Remove columns When you select Remove columns from the Home tab, you have two options: Remove columns: Removes the selected columns. Should I do this step directly after the Navigation Step? Remove Null values from a column - Power BI Select Home > Remove Rows > Remove Bottom Rows. When encountering any cell-level errors, Power Query provides a set of functions to handle them either by removing, replacing, or keeping the errors. If you use Excel 2016, in the Data tab, click From Table (If you use Excel 2010 or 2013, install the Power Query Add-In and find From Table in Power Query tab). The need to remove blank rows and columns is quite common. You will find the query name in the right pane. One cell in that column has NA as a cell value, while the rest have whole numbers as values. How about saving the world? To learn more, see our tips on writing great answers. You need to import the table and condense it on an ongoing basis. You can apply it on rows only, columns only, or on both. Note: The double transpose will lose the automatic data types conversion you had on the columns. If you want to try out yourself, just paste this code in advanced editor of a blank query: Use tab to navigate through the menu items. To learn more about List.Accumulate go here. For example, your table has a comment row after each data row. That's this bit. In each row, you will find pairs of Attribute and Value. Appending tables from a folder), you will find out that some of the tables can have unexpected empty columns or rows. Repeat the steps from the previous technique starting from the creation of the FnRemoveEmptyColumns function (unless you are working on the same file, in which case the query is already created). Multiple Boolean columns in slicer. How do I remove null values from a column named PO so that the entire row gets deleted that Conatins Null Value in PO Column. Then would I follow up with Remove Blank Rows, followed byTransform/Unpivot Columns/Unpivot Columns? or an easy easy way is using the Transforamation you can see the columns and untick the nulls too that is also easy but you need to do it 20 times might be painfull but that wil make you familiar with the data in the columns Share Improve this answer Follow answered Dec 22, 2020 at 2:25 Bimal P Baby 1 Add a comment Your Answer The columnscan be contiguous or discontiguous. InHometab, click Remove Rows, then clickRemove Blank Rows. The largest, in-person gathering of Microsoft engineers and community in the world is happening April 30-May 5. Thanks for contributing an answer to Stack Overflow! Choose the account you want to sign in with. More information: Data profiling tools. This method examines each value in a column using this formula (for the column "Name"): Table.SelectRows(#"Changed Type", each ([Name] <> null and [Name] <> "")). You can now see in the preview window, with the condensed table. When a column defined with the Any data type contains non-scalar values, such values will be reported as errors during load (such as in a Workbook in Excel or the data model in Power BI Desktop). For this example, you want to remove the GUID and Report created by columns, so you clear the check boxes for those fields. I have also updated the screenshots and data (with some very important pop culture references). The Choose columns dialog box appears, containing all the available columns in your table. Now, you can see that the Product Category Alternative Key column was removed from the table. Some values found in the column could not be converted to the desired data type. Your IP address is listed in our blacklist and blocked from completing this request. Lets use Drill Down or RemovedOtherColumns [Column] to convert the table into a list. You can now paste the character in all textual parts of a report in Power BI including in the visual titles and Text boxes. Task 1: Return a list of middle managers. In general the null value should sort on the top, where you can uncheck the null mark. https://a.co/5q5k6Dv General books I recommend https://a.co/05I4W2L Music for my videos https://www.epidemicsound.com/referral/8pjcbj For growing on YouTube: https://www.tubebuddy.com/bas Stuff I use daily https://a.co/4V5CUJN * Above are affiliate links, which means at no additional cost to you, if you make a purchase using these links we will receive a small commission. In theHome tab, click onTransform data. Any attempt to use NULL in an arithmetic equation will result in NULL. In Add Column tab, click Index Column. You dont want to mess with VBA (I will show you a better way to do it, anyway). Generate points along line, specifying the origin of point generation in QGIS. Step 1: Verify the unrelated data Open the Power Pivot window, then select the ResellerSales_USD table. Intro Merge Columns in Power Query without Blanks or Nulls How To Excel 59.1K subscribers Subscribe 14K views 1 year ago Learn how to merge columns in power query and not include blank or. might be painfull but that wil make you familiar with the data in the columns. How is white allowed to castle 0-0-0 in this position? In Power Query, you can encounter two types of errors: This article provides suggestions for how to fix the most common errors you might find at each level, and describes the error reason, error message, and error detail for each. Rename the new query to FnRemoveEmptyColumns. In the Keep Bottom Rows dialog box, enter a number inNumber of rows. And here is why we will use Unpivot It ignores empty cells. See also Possible solutions: There are multiple solutions for this case, but they all depend on what you'd like to do. How to use ChatGPT-4 for Oracle Query Writing and Optimizing Copying Unicode Character from Table. The result of that operation will give you the table that you're looking for. BLANK function (DAX) - DAX | Microsoft Learn But unlike the first approach, it is not trivial, especially if you are not familiar with Unpivot in Power Query. In Transform tab, click Transpose. EXPLORE TRAINING > JOIN MICROSOFT 365 INSIDERS > Drill down converts the table into a list of values, I have named this step as ColumnToKeep. You can now say, Oh, its easy, I can manually remove the empty rows and columns, whats the big deal?, and to answer you, I would add these challenges: To resolve our challenge, Well use Power Query in Power BI Desktop. Find out about what's going on in Power BI by reading blogs written by community members and product staff. Can someone explain why this point is giving me 8.3V? Task 4: Return the name of the branch's head, the location of the branch, and the total salary for the branch. On the Transform tab, in the Any column group, select Replace values. If you want to remove one or more column filters for a fresh start, for each column select the down arrow next to the column, and then select Clear filter. Whenever you append multiple tables (e.g. Mark my post as a solution! To keep rows that have errors, first select the column that contains errors. The default behavior is to keep errors in all columns, but you can select a column or columns for which you want to remove errors. Then if you filter out / remove blank rows (these were columns prior to the transpose step) before transposing once more to return your table to its original layout. In Power Query Editor, select the query of the table with the blank rows and columns. If you're in the edit queries screen, you click on the arrow and in the drop-down menu you should be able to click sort ascending or descending. Which @NotNull Java annotation should I use? For example, 1 + NULL = NULL, 1 - NULL = NULL, 1 * NULL = NULL, and 1 / NULL = NULL. As an example, to remove the empty columns, the code would look something like: =Table.SelectColumns(Source, List.Select(Table.ColumnNames(Source), each List.MatchesAll(Table.Column(Source, _), each _ null and Text.Trim(_) ))), Copyright 2021 DataChant Consulting LLC Power Query can serve as a good auditing tool to identify any rows with errors even if you don't fix the errors. And the main benefit of this method is that then the blank . How to select rows with one or more nulls from a pandas DataFrame without listing columns explicitly? For more information see Create, load, or edit a query in Excel. On the Home tab, in the Reduce rows group, select Remove rows. Remove Columns from Tables in Power BI - Tutorial Gateway This is where Keep errors can be helpful. To remove several columns, select the columns by using Ctrl + Click or Shift + Click. To repeat the same process on the empty columns, we can transpose the table. The tutorial in mention, which happens to be one of our most popular tutorials on DataChant, addressed how to remove empty columns and rows using Excel (you can find the tutorial. Example: You have a query from a text tile that was located in drive D and created by user A. To use the function, create a blank query with the formula below, and then apply it on your table (As shown in the first section above By clicking the f(x) button and wrapping the table name with this new function). Next, inHometab, clickRemove Rows, then clickRemove Blank Rows.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Here are the steps to incorporate this logic. Next, we will filter the rows where the value is equal to "Keep Rows". In Power Query, you can include or exclude rows based on a column value. There is an easier way to do it, in the Query Editor on the column you want to read as a json: Right click on the column Select Transform>JSON then the column becomes a Record that you can split in every property of the json using the button on the top right corner. Otherwise when you want to load the data, click advanced and use a WHERE clause with [PO] IS NOT NULL, if your data comes from sql server db. A cell-level error won't prevent the query from loading, but displays error values as Error in the cell. Usage Power Query M List.RemoveNulls ( {1, 2, 3, null, 4, 5, null, 6}) Output Share Follow edited Apr 24, 2018 at 10:45 Erik Oppedijk 3,477 4 29 42 How to count duplicate values with multiple columns in Power BI by row wise In Home tab of the Power Query Editor, click Advanced Editor. SelectText Filters, and then select an equality type name of Equals, Does Not Equal,Begins With,Does Not Begin With,Ends With,Does Not End With,Contains, andDoes Not Contain. The goal is to create a table that looks like the following image. In your query, you have a step that renames that column to Date. The first option I show is easy to implement and requires no manual formula writing, but is not ideal for. 1: Create a new column with definition NewData6= if [Data.Column6]=null then [Data.Column7] else [Data.Column6] 2: Do the same thing for 8 : NewData8= if [Data.Column8]=null then [Data.Column7] else [Data.Column8] 3: Delete Data.Column6/7/8 4: Rename the newly made columns if neccesary. Select the down arrow next to the column containing a text value by which you want to filter. This is probably the easiest way to removeempty rows and columns, but keep reading the other techniques, to find moreapproaches for the same challenge. To open a query, locate one previously loaded from the Power Query Editor, select a cell in the data, and then select Query > Edit.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. But now you can apply this technique to trim the tables from blank rows and columns before they get appended. you can see the columns and untick the nulls too, that is also easy but you need to do it 20 times Solved: Remove Blank Columns - Microsoft Power BI Community If the Edit settings button is available in the error pane, you can select it and change the file path. Create unique constraint with null columns. What are the advantages of running a power tool on 240 V vs 120 V? To repeat the same process on the empty columns, we can transpose the table, because we dont have Remove Blank Columns in the UI. To remove empty rows/columns, the code should check for nulls, blanks, and whitespace. This will leave us with 3 rows, which represents the columns that are not completly null. Power Query Replace null values with values from another column All Rights Reserved, Hi again. It usesList.Accumulate to iterate over the columns, and removes the empty ones.
Frozen Parsnips In Air Fryer,
Ishak Fibrosis Score Calculator,
Santiago Lopez Founder Of Footlocker,
Puppies For Sale In Fargo, Nd,
Who Found Cameron Boyce Death Karan,
Articles H